Senior Mechanical Project Manager

Hybrid \| Washington, D.C

A nationally-respected engineering and design consultancy is seeking a

Senior Mechanical Project Manager

to lead complex building systems projects and guide multidisciplinary teams through the full project lifecycle.

This is a technical leadership role suited to an experienced engineer who thrives in both technical design and client-facing project management. The successful candidate will oversee the design and delivery of advanced HVAC and building systems across a wide range of project types, while mentoring staff and shaping project strategy from concept through construction.

The Opportunity

This role offers the chance to lead high-impact projects that prioritize performance, sustainability, and long-term operational efficiency. The successful candidate will work closely with clients, architects, and multidisciplinary engineering teams to deliver innovative building solutions across sectors such as healthcare, aviation, commercial, and residential.

The position also plays a key role internally, contributing to company standards, mentoring engineers, and helping improve technical operations and processes.

Key Responsibilities

Project \& Technical Leadership

  • Lead complex HVAC and building systems design as a

Lead Engineer and/or Engineer of Record (EOR)

  • Manage multidisciplinary project teams from concept through construction delivery
  • Oversee project planning, scheduling, budgeting, and forecasting
  • Enforce project quality management plans and ensure high technical standards
  • Serve as a senior technical resource across projects and teams
  • Utilize tools such as

Revit, AutoCAD, and Microsoft Office

for project delivery and coordination

Client \& Business Engagement

  • Build and maintain strong client relationships
  • Present technical concepts and design options to diverse stakeholder groups
  • Participate in project interviews and proposal efforts
  • Represent the firm at industry events and client meetings
  • Contribute to the ongoing growth and success of the organization

Team Development \& Leadership

  • Mentor and train engineering staff, supporting professional development
  • Inspire and motivate teams while fostering collaboration and accountability
  • Support improvements to company standards, workflows, and engineering processes
  • Help guide the technical direction and operational efficiency of the firm

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in

Mechanical Engineering

  • 15\+ years of industry experience

in building systems engineering

  • Professional engineering credential
  • Proven leadership experience managing engineering teams and projects
  • Strong project management capabilities including budgeting, reporting, scheduling, and resource allocation
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der engagement skills
